Minimizing thick plants is a vital aspect of landscape management, helping to restore order, enhance visual app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, lower sunshine penetration, and develop chances for insects and illness. Pruning and thinning are the main approaches for managing thick or rowdy greenery, enabling plants to grow while maintaining a regulated appearance. The procedure includes sel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ural growth habit of each types. Timing is important; some plants react best to pruning throughout dormancy, while flowering varieties might require post-bloom cutting to maintain blooms. Appropriate strategy makes sure cuts are clean and positioned to motivate healthy new development. In addition to improving plant health, decreasing overgrowth improves accessibility and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outdoor home become more secure and more welcoming. Long-term maintenance plans avoid future overgrowth, ensuring a balanced and unified landscape.
